Advertisement
Guest User

Untitled

a guest
Mar 30th, 2017
66
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.85 KB | None | 0 0
  1. import React, { Component } from 'react';
  2. import { Navigator } from 'react-native'
  3. import Search from '../components/Search'
  4. import Results from '../components/Results'
  5.  
  6. class AppNavigator extends Component {
  7.  
  8. renderScene(route, navigator) {
  9. var globalNavigatorProps = { navigator }
  10.  
  11. switch(route.ident) {
  12. case "Search":
  13. return (
  14. <Search
  15. {...globalNavigatorProps} />
  16. )
  17.  
  18. case "Results":
  19. return (
  20. <Results
  21. {...globalNavigatorProps}
  22. data = {route.data} />
  23. )
  24. }
  25. }
  26.  
  27. render() {
  28. return (
  29. <Navigator
  30. initialRoute={this.props.initialRoute}
  31. renderScene={this.renderScene}
  32. configureScene={(route) => Navigator.SceneConfigs.FloatFromRight } />
  33. )
  34. }
  35.  
  36. }
  37.  
  38. module.exports = AppNavigator
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ement